Julian Lage and Mike Moreno jamming at the end of the Guitar Workshop at the Stanford Jazz Residency 2012.
Sorry for the shaky camera and mediocre audio...
2:14 - 9:01 = All The Things You Are
10:00 - 17:45 = Body and Soul
18:40 - 26:42 = Out Of Nowhere
